Schutz und Beruhigung für den Tag

 

Leiden Sie unter empfindlicher oder reaktiver Haut, die bei Temperaturänderungen schnell rötet oder spannt? 

 

Unsere beruhigende Creme mit Eselsmilch und Jojobaöl ist ideal für alle Hauttypen, vor allem aber für empfindliche Haut. Sie enthält beruhigende und feuchtigkeitsspendende Inhaltsstoffe, die die Haut weich machen und Spannungsgefühle schnell lindern.

 

Die Creme nährt die Haut, sorgt für einen gleichmäßigen Teint und verleiht ein angenehmes Gefühl von Komfort und Wohlbefinden. Sie zieht schnell ein, pflegt intensiv und hinterlässt einen zarten Duft.

Inhaltsstoffe:

AQUA (WATER), SIMMONDSIA CHINENSIS (JOJOBA), SEED OIL*, CETEARYL ALCOHOL DONKEY MILK*, ORBIGNYA OLEIFERA SEED OIL*, PROPYLENE GLYCOL, CETEARYL GLUCOSIDE, ALOE BARBADENSIS LEAF JUICE POWDER*, TOCOPHÉROL, HELIANTHUS ANNUUS (SUNFLOWER) SEED OIL, BENZYL ALCOHOL, SALICYLIC ACID, GLYCERIN, SORBIC ACID, SODIUM HYDROXIDE, PARFUM (FRAGRANCE), LIMONENE, LINALOOL, CITRAL.

* Inhaltsstoffe aus kontrolliert biologischem Anbau

99% der gesamten Inhaltsstoffe sind natürlichen Ursprungs, 89% der gesamten Inhaltsstoffe sind aus kontrolliert biologischem Anbau.

 

Anwendung

Die Tagescreme morgens auf die gut gereinigte Haut auftragen und sanft einmassieren.

 

TIPP:

Ideal als Make-up-Unterlage geeignet.

 

Sonstige Hinweise

Lichtgeschützt und kühl aufbewahren – außerhalb der Reichweite von Kindern. Nur zur äußeren Anwendung.

Nach dem Öffnen 6 Monate haltbar.

Ruthless, nail-biting action thriller from "Exorcist" director William Friedkin.
BOTTOM LINE: If you enjoy tension & suspense then you'll be hard-pressed to find a better experience than SORCERER. I loved it and feel it has a high replay value that offsets the discouraging lack of bonus features. 5 STARS THE STORY: Four shady criminals from various countries are on the run from trouble. Each eventually ends up in the desolate backwards village of Vera Cruz, deep in the South American jungle. Arriving there illegally, none of the strangers possess proper documentation with which to leave once the heat is off. They are trapped, and the only work in the village is at a nearby oil drilling site. When saboteurs blow the rig up the oil company must quickly put it out & recap the well, to maintain its profitability. The explosives needed to blow out the raging fire are stored at the company headquarters - some 200 miles away. Complicating matters further, the TNT has become dangerously unstable due to improper storage conditions, so it cannot be flown to the site but must instead be delivered overland by truck. Knowing the danger, the company agrees to pay $10,000 each for drivers willing to tackle the high risk job. Desperate to earn the much-needed money with which to buy their way to freedom, all four criminals volunteer. Though in essence a suicide mission, each man has no choice if he hopes to leave the village and get on with his life. Who will make it? THOUGHTS: Released a week after the first STAR WARS, and sadly lost in the shuffle, SORCERER is a terrific film. Maybe director William Friedkin's very best. Yes, it is a thinly-veiled re-working of the classic French thriller THE WAGES OF FEAR but don't let that deter you. In many ways Friedkin's adaption is superior. JAWS alumni Roy Scheider is terrific here as a seedy driver for a mob hit gone terribly wrong and the other actors are equally adept in their roles. SORCERER is beautifully photographed and tightly edited for maximum tension. Completely done practically and on actual locations, (being shot back before the advent of CGI and wirework), the action set pieces are among THE MOST intense & nerve-wracking I have EVER seen on film. Period. The rope bridge scene? Two words: Holy crap. I was literally on the edge of my seat throughout the entire sequence, my heart thumping and my hands clutching the arms of my chair in a death grip. If this scene doesn't make you break out in a cold sweat and get your pulse pounding then you might want to check with your doctor because you're probably dead. This sequence alone makes the purchase of SORCERER completely justified. I feel the first half of the film could have been tightened up some, as it spends the first 45 minutes or so setting everything up, but taking it for what it is it's worth the wait because the last half will have you gasping in disbelief, jumping in your seat and chewing your nails right down to the first knuckle. Simply great stuff. I only regret that I hadn't discovered SORCERER before now, but what a fantastic find. THE BLU-RAY: In a word... magnificent. The remaster for SORCERER is an audio & visual triumph. This is THE version to own. While sadly lacking in extras, the hi-def film transfer looks so impressive that I am more than willing to overlook the bonus shortcomings. The Blu comes packaged in a sort of mini book binding that sports a brief excerpt from William Friedkin's autobiography, detailing his work on the film and his feelings about its new lease on life with this Blu-ray. I've never been much of a fan of the director himself because he's always come across like a snobby, pompous, egotistical ass. Surprisingly, he acknowledges this fault and describes how it lead to his eventual downfall in Hollywood. But I cannot deny that he's made a few really good films during his career.
